Common Issues Requiring Garage Door Repair
Broken Springs
Springs bear the brunt of the weight of your garage door, making them vulnerable to breaking over time. If you hear a loud bang or notice your door struggling to lift, broken springs could be the culprit.
Replacing springs requires precision and skill, so it’s best left to professionals. Attempting to replace them yourself can result in injury or further damage to the door.
Faulty Sensors
Garage doors equipped with security sensors can sometimes fail to operate if the sensors become misaligned or dirty. When the sensors aren’t working properly, your door might not close completely or might reopen unexpectedly.
A quick adjustment or cleaning by an experienced technician usually resolves sensor issues efficiently.
Cable Issues
Another common problem lies with the cables that help lift and lower the door. Over time, these cables can fray or break, making the door unsafe to use.
During a garage door service visit, technicians will inspect the cables for signs of wear and replace them if necessary, ensuring safe operation.

Essential Maintenance Tips for Homeowners
Regular Inspections
Conducting regular self-inspections can catch minor issues before they turn into major problems. Check the balance of your door, look for wear and tear on parts, and test the opener’s functionality regularly.
Make notes of any irregularities and report them during your next professional service. Keeping track of these smaller details can add years to the life of your garage door.
Lubrication
Keeping your garage door mechanisms well-lubricated prevents friction-related damage. Periodically lubricate the springs, hinges, and rollers using products recommended by professionals.
This simple task can improve the smoothness and efficiency of the door’s operation, reducing strain on the motor and other components.
Cleaning
Dirt and debris can accumulate on your garage door and its mechanisms, affecting their performance. Clean the exterior surface of the door and wipe down the tracks to remove any buildup.
Maintaining a clean environment around the door prolongs its lifespan and keeps it looking new. It also helps prevent mechanical issues related to grime obstruction.
